Heavily Matted dogs:
Please note that it is our policy to shavedown severely matted coats, in the interest of comfort and kindness to the pet. Be aware that to allow a dog to get into this condition contravenes the Animal Welfare Act and must be addressed as a matter of urgency. If it is necessary to perform a shavedown, we need you to sign a consent form, and the extra charge may be up to 50% of the regular grooming fee. We will then offer help and advice on 
maintaining your pet's coat in a comfortable condition.

Clip Downs/ Shaves
In the event of the pet requiring a shave down/clip down due to coat 
condition, the owner should be aware that irritation may occur from 
the shaving process, as well as uncovering nicks, scabs, cuts, fungal 
& bacterial issues, maggots and pre-existing irritation. 
CDG
 
will use a medicated bath to help soothe & alleviate problems & may 
advise vet care be sought. Owner agrees that 
CDG
 shall not be 
held liable for any after-grooming effects of matt clipping procedures 
or problems uncovered on a badly matted/neglected coat which could 
include, but are not limited to the following: itchiness, skin redness 
or self inflicted irritations/abrasions from excessive external 
rubbing. 
In conjunction with the rules set out by The Animal Welfare Act 2006, 
(clause 5- Animals are to be protected from pain, injury, suffering…) 
CDG
 will not de-mat coats that have neglected and might cause stress or trauma to the pet by doing so CDG reserves the right to refuse to groom any pet for the safety of the groomer and the dog.
